如何将昨天的Cassandra数据复制到csv

问题描述 投票:0回答:1

我想将昨天(午夜到午夜)的一个Cassandra节点的所有数据复制到csv文件中。

有一个很好的解决方案吗?

cassandra cassandra-3.0
1个回答
0
投票

有几种方法可以从Cassandra复制或导出数据。如果需要生成的csv文件,则必须使用CQL COPY命令。 COPY TO将表中的数据导出到csv文件中

COPY table_name [( column_list )]
TO 'file_name'[, 'file2_name', ...] | STDOUT
[WITH option = 'value' [AND ...]]

您可以阅读有关如何使用COPY TO命令HERE的更多信息

您也可以使用sstabledump,但最终会得到一个json文件。你可以阅读关于HERE的选项

希望有所帮助,Pat

© www.soinside.com 2019 - 2024. All rights reserved.